Video Transcript

"Hi I'm Rachel Dayan for Expert Village now I'm going to show you how to bake the pita bread after 1/2 an hour we take the cover off you can see that the rise I have here another bread that I just made just to show you the difference. This is flat this rise nicely and it's ready to be baked we heat the oven to 500 Fahrenheit you put it in the oven on the lowest rack. This baking is going it's a very quick baking between to 5 to 7 minutes, bake because the oven is on a very high heat 500 and the pita bread if course is a small so it doesn't take to long to be cooked. I'm going to take the pitas out now you can see that there slightly brown on the other side, I'm going to show you, you don't want to over bake them. That's how they should look, I want to show you how it open up to a nice little pocket, you cut it almost half way down and you open it. It's still a bit hot open it and you can see it has you can see that it has a nice little pocket here."
